swagger信息泄露
时间: 2023-10-21 12:54:41 浏览: 171
swagger开启身份认证
Swagger是一种常用的API文档工具,但是如果不加以安全措施,可能会导致API信息泄露。攻击者可以通过访问Swagger文档页面,获取到API的详细信息,包括请求参数、响应数据、接口地址等敏感信息。此外,Swagger还可能导致API接口的未授权访问,如果没有设置访问控制,攻击者可以直接访问API接口并进行恶意操作。
为了避免Swagger信息泄露,可以采取以下措施:
1. 设置访问控制:对Swagger文档页面进行访问控制,只允许授权用户访问。
2. 隐藏敏感信息:在Swagger文档中,可以设置隐藏敏感信息,如请求参数、响应数据、接口地址等。
3. 加密传输:使用HTTPS协议加密传输Swagger文档,防止信息被窃取。
4. 定期更新:定期更新Swagger文档,及时修复可能存在的安全漏洞。
阅读全文